A funeral song, also known as a requiem or dirge, is a solemn song played or sung during a funeral or memorial service. Other synonyms for funeral songs include elegy, hymn, lament, tribute, and anthem. Elegies are poems or songs that mourn someone's death, while hymns are religious songs that proclaim faith and comfort for the bereaved. Laments are slow and sorrowful songs expressing grief or regret, while tributes are songs that praise and honor the deceased. Anthems are songs that represent a cause or movement and can be used to represent mourning and grief. Whatever the synonym, funeral songs provide a means of expressing emotions and paying respect to the deceased.
